The Benefits Of Peek Teflon In Industrial Applications

peek teflon is a specialized material that has become increasingly popular in a wide range of industrial applications. This unique material combines the best qualities of two high-performance substances, polyether ether ketone (PEEK) and polytetrafluoroethylene (Teflon), to create a material that is highly durable, versatile, and resistant to extreme conditions. peek teflon offers a combination of properties that make it well-suited for a variety of demanding applications. PEEK is a high-strength thermoplastic that is known for its excellent mechanical properties, chemical resistance, and low friction coefficient. On the other hand, Teflon is famous for its non-stick and self-lubricating properties, as well as its resistance to high temperatures. By combining these two materials, Peek Teflon offers a unique set of advantages that set it apart from other materials.

One of the key benefits of Peek Teflon is its exceptional chemical resistance. The material can withstand exposure to a wide range of aggressive chemicals, including acids, bases, solvents, and fuels, without degrading or losing its structural integrity. This makes Peek Teflon an ideal choice for applications where chemical resistance is essential, such as in the chemical processing, oil and gas, and pharmaceutical industries.

Another advantage of Peek Teflon is its low friction coefficient. The Teflon component of the material provides excellent lubricity, reducing friction and wear in moving parts. This property is particularly beneficial in applications where components are in constant motion or where lubrication is difficult or impossible. Peek Teflon can help to improve the efficiency and lifespan of machinery and equipment by reducing friction and minimizing wear.

Peek Teflon is also highly resistant to high temperatures, making it suitable for use in applications where exposure to heat is a concern. The material can withstand continuous temperatures of up to 300°C (572°F) and intermittent temperatures of up to 320°C (608°F) without losing its properties. This makes Peek Teflon an excellent choice for applications in the automotive, aerospace, and electronics industries, where temperature resistance is critical.

In addition to its chemical resistance, low friction coefficient, and temperature resistance, Peek Teflon also offers excellent mechanical properties. The material is inherently strong and stiff, with a high tensile strength and modulus of elasticity. This makes Peek Teflon suitable for applications where high mechanical performance is required, such as in structural components, bearings, and gears. The material is also lightweight, which can help to reduce the overall weight of a product or system.

Peek Teflon is also easy to machine and process, making it a versatile material for manufacturers. The material can be easily molded, machined, and fabricated into complex shapes and designs, allowing for the creation of custom components with precise tolerances. Peek Teflon can also be easily bonded with other materials, making it compatible with a wide range of manufacturing processes.
